Solution. Glycerol, also known as glycyl alcohol, is soluble in water because it forms a hydrogen bond with water molecules. Its IUPAC name is Propan-1,2,3-triol. The three hydroxyl groups present in glycerol make glycerol more polarized, increasing its solubility in water. The structure of glycerol is shown below: Hence, glycerol is soluble in ...

Glycerin is a humectant that is capable of drawing moisture towards itself. When you use glycerin on your face, it attracts moisture towards your skin and locks the water molecules there. This keeps your skin hydrated constantly and gives it a moist feeling. Regular use of glycerin soaps can make your skin softer and suppler.
2021-4-18 · Why do we use glycerin as mounting medium instead of water? Answer: Glycerin, also known as glycerol is used as a mounting agent. It is used instead of water because glycerine is a good medium that keeps the specimen, the slide, and the coverslip held together. It is a good dehydrating agent and prevents the formation of bubbles.

2008-10-24 · Lots of soap-makers recommend glycerin as a basic ingredient because it has the ability to draw in moisture preventing drying of the skin. The compound is a natural moisturizer. In fact, it is a humectant - a substance that attracts water. Thus, soap containing the hygroscopic compound is known to have skin conditioning and moisturizing effect.
